Existing Benz Platinum cards will be converted to regular Platinum cards on Jan. 11, 2019 per a letter sent to all cardholders.
The Platinum Card from American Express Exclusively for Mercedes-Benz
60,000 Membership Rewards points after you spend $5,000 in purchases in the first three months
$550 Annual Fee, not waived

I used the card at my local MB dealer to pay for my recent GL service. It is a big, fully fledged "official" MB dealer. Interestingly the 5x points did not post. I emailed CS and got some mumbo jumbo from someone in Far East call center but they did add the missing points as a "courtesy". But be sure to check as this was paying for a qualifying expense at a qualifying dealer and it did not post automatically.
On the plus side I like that MR posting is now at least in line with the statement period and not calendar month. That makes tracking the points far easier. Now that Amex MR is facing real competition from Chase UR, and indeed I would say has fallen behind already, maybe they will now go to posting as soon as statement clears rather than a month in arrears too

I cancelled reg Plat in last Sep, and applied for the MB Plat in Oct. At that time, the terms of the bonux 50000 MR points said CURRENT Plat holder not eligible, so that's why I canceled first. Double check with the T&C before you apply.

I have had the personal plat for some time. Buying a MB so applied for (over the phone) and received the MB Plat personal card. Currently have both. Will plan to cancel the "old" one and keep the MB one. No problem getting both at same time.
